Camp Wakonda

Camp Wakonda is a traditional day that offers different, exciting themes each week. Campers will be engaged each day through active group games, STEM projects, creative arts, team building, water play and more! Camp programming is intentional in its effort to build self-esteem and positive relationships among campers. Our camp counselors are professional role models and bring each camp day to life with their supportive nature and enthusiasm.

At Camp Wakonda your camper will find their home away from home where they feel safe and a sense of belonging. Individual, daily team huddles bring the group together to build trust, respect for one another and a sense of social responsibility. Whether campers attend Camp Wakonda for one week, or all eight, each week will be a unique experience that creates memories and friendships to last a lifetime!

Campers will be grouped by grade, and together each group will engage in age-appropriate activities throughout the day. Groupings are subject to change to ensure the best possible experience for all campers. 

  • Swans & Sparrows (Grades 1-2)
  • Flamingos & Owls (Grades 3-4)
  • Eagles (Grades 5-6)

Gymnastics Camps

The Gymnastics Program at the Y offers three different camps, each with a different focus. There are options for those who are just beginning in the sport and for more experienced gymnasts interested in advancing their skills.

Gymnastics & More Camp

Does your camper want to experience a little bit of everything the YMCA has to offer? Join us for Gymnastics & More Camp, where campers get to play in the gymnastics area, enjoy water activities, create arts and crafts and explore the fields surrounding the Y. This camp is designed to offer the perfect balance between gymnastics activities and a traditional summer camp experience. Each week we will have a different theme and activities. Our talented camp staff use a positive and enthusiastic approach with campers to build strength, balance and self-confidence. This camp is for campers in grades 1-6.

Gymnastics Skills Camp

This camp is designed for the seasoned gymnast looking to improve their skill base in our state-of-the-art gymnastics area. Campers will get a chance to improve their skills and build their strength and flexibility while enjoying their week with other gymnasts. Campers will be grouped by skill level and will rotate through the events each day. We’ll also find some time to enjoy water activities, reading, arts and crafts, and outdoor time. At the end of the week, campers perform their newly improved or developed skills for friends and family. This camp is for campers in grades 1-6.

Ninja Camp

Designed for aspiring Ninjas everywhere! During this camp, campers will push themselves to beat the clock on timed obstacle courses, learn to move swiftly through agility courses, and learn safety rolls and falls. Campers will learn how to work together to build their own obstacle and agility courses. Our talented camp staff use a positive and enthusiastic approach with campers to build strength, balance and self-confidence. Campers will also enjoy water activities, reading, arts and crafts, and outdoor time. This camp is for campers in grades 1-6.

Leaders in Training (LIT)

The Leaders in Training program develops participants into positive role models for younger campers through games and activities that LITs assist with planning. LITs will participate in team building exercises, walking field trips and volunteer work. At the conclusion of the program, LITs will receive their Safe Sitter Certification, and a letter of recommendation that can be used for college and employment applications.

This program is limited to 8 participants, ages 13-15. 

Counselors in Training (CIT)

The Counselors in Training program emphasizes the development of confidence, responsibility and leadership. Program staff will lead CITs in daily activities, providing mentoring opportunities and teaching them what it takes to be a camp counselor. CITs will also be paired with counselors from Camp Wakonda to shadow and assist with activities. 

At the conclusion of the program, CITs will receive their First Aid/CPR/AED Certifications and a letter of recommendation that can be used for college or employment applications.

This program is limited to 8 participants, ages 15-18.

Vacation Camps

Vacation Camps at the Y offer families a flexible solution for school vacation weeks, holidays, workshops and early release days. Campers will be immersed in a wide range of activities designed to complement their educational journey. They’ll also have a chance to make new friends in a safe and supportive environment. 

Registration is by the day, giving families the flexibility to send their child to camp for as many or as few days as is needed to fit their schedule. 

This program serves youth in grades K-5.
